Job Details

The Senior Manufacturing Engineer will play a key role in supporting the transfer of manufacturing operations from our Lakeland site, which is expected to remain operational through the end of 2026. This is a great opportunity for someone to grow their experience within a global medical

technology leader. This role qualifies for a retention bonus.

What you will do-

  • Responsible for complying with all quality standards and requirements through the development, maintenance, and application of engineering principles and practices.
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ives using Lean, Six Sigma, GMP, and statistical methodologies to optimize manufacturing processes.
  • Lead the transfer of new products, design changes, and line extensions to the production floor, ensuring smooth and compliant implementation.
  • Identify, develop, and implement process, machining, and safety improvements across production lines to reduce scrap and increase efficiency.
  • Perform failure analysis and drive solutions that improve medical device functionality, performance, and reliability.
  • Develop and maintain operating procedures, standard work, and visual work instructions to support consistent quality and production performance.
  • Provide technical support and training to team as needed
  • Manage and prioritize engineering projects and team resources to meet operational goals, coaching and developing engineers and technicians.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Quality, Operations, Regulatory, R&D, and external partners to resolve issues and support compliant, cost-effective manufacturing.

What you need-

  • Bachelor's Degree in Engineering or relevant field required
  • 2 or more years of related experience required
  • Experience in the continuous process improvement and applying Lean Manufacturing techniques- preferred
